Forms of Business Litigation 

Let's examine a gander at the forms of cases in more detail – but don't hesitate, a phone call to a Goldsby litigation law firm is all it requires to begin the case. 

Breach of Fiduciary Duty - This form of business litigation comes when a trusted individual, such as an employee or board member, intentionally or negligently does not meet the duties required as part of their role. 

Derivative Actions - These are suits brought on behalf of a corporation by shareholders, directors, or officers in the event of mismanagement or fraud. 

Shareholder/Partner Issues - If partners in an entity can't agree or fulfill their duties, then shareholder or partner issues can appear. This could include issues such as mismanagement of resources, interference with operations, unequal shares of assets, and failure to disclose material information. 

Mediation/Arbitration - Additionally, we have mediation and arbitration, which are the cases of conflict resolution outside of a court case. A third-party mediator is selected to monitor communication between the two parties in disagreement and help them reach an amicable resolution. 

Insurance Issues - Insurance issues include disagreements between an individual or entity and an insurance entity. This could include issues with the terms of the policy, coverage amounts, or premium payments. 

Criminal behavior - Fraudulent behavior cases include a third party who has defrauded the entity or its employees. For example, we've seen misleading advertising, breach of contract, and misrepresentation of facts. 

Business Dissolutions - Entity dissolutions can include partners or shareholders who want to dissolve their entity partnership and/or entity. 

Contract Issues - Contract issues include any disagreement between two parties in a contract. This could be because of the breach of contract, failure to perform, or lack of understanding as to the terms and conditions of the contract.

When Should You Contact a Business Litigation Lawyer? 

When it comes to business litigation cases, the greatest time to contact a lawyer is before there is any dispute or claim. This way, an lawyer can help you protect your rights and interests from the outset. 

However, if a dispute or claim has already taken place, it's important to contact a lawyer as quickly as possible. The sooner that legal representation is obtained, the better chance that you have of achieving a favorable outcome.
